**Context:** This interview features Benedikt Lehnert, an entrepreneur and design fellow at Princeton University, discussing his perspective on the adoption and societal integration of Artificial Intelligence, particularly Large Language Models (LLMs). The discussion centers around an article he shared titled "AI as Normal Technology," which advocates for framing AI as a transformative, general-purpose technology similar to past innovations like electricity, moving away from the speculative narrative of potential superintelligence.

## Detailed Analysis

Andrew Hogan (Head of Insights at Figma) speaks with Benedikt Lehnert about Lehnert's recent article arguing that AI should be treated as "normal technology," like electricity or the Internet, rather than an existential threat or autonomous superintelligence. Lehnert emphasizes that this framing is crucial for understanding AI's real-world impact. He draws parallels to historical technological shifts, noting that the adoption curve for general-purpose technologies is often slower than hype suggests, citing the decades it took for electricity to fully diffuse across society (01:25). Lehnert points out that early industrial design, exemplified by streamlined trains and the Olivetti typewriter (08:40, 10:12), focused heavily on aesthetic appeal, sometimes even before massive functional gains were realized. He argues that design is now the critical diffuser for AI, ensuring usability and ethical alignment. The paper suggests that AI's impact is best understood through its tangible effects on human behavior and societal structures, not through abstract speculation about superintelligence. Lehnert notes that designers must be thoughtful about how AI shapes behavior, ensuring that its application serves human and societal benefit, rather than just pursuing raw capability or falling into hype cycles. He contrasts the current focus on massive, powerful LLMs with earlier technologies where design decisions (like the GUI for the Macintosh) were intrinsically linked to making technology approachable and useful for the masses.
